Cool anyone know the "simple HP settings"????

In the middle of a printing job, my HP PSC 1315xi AIO quit. It has been telling me to check my print cartridges, and my HP software tells me my HP black cartridge is suddenly "incompatible". (It is 50% full, and installed correctly.)

I am not sure, but I think this was my first print job since upgrading from 10.4.6 to 10.4.8.

I have been struggling with the poor excuse HP offers for free tech support for machines that are out of warranty (mine is a little more than a year old). Chat is not available for Macs, so it's very slow email support for us.

I have unplugged and replugged. I have uninstalled and reinstalled. I have reset. I have checked for driver updates (none). I have cleaned connections, per their instructions. Printer still does not work, with or without my laptop.

The last 2 suggestions their email support has given me were:
1) buy a new ($20) black cartridge and see if that helps. Thank you, but the cartridge I have is fine and has been fine.
2) since the cartridge is under warranty, I can call tech support for $30, and they will replace the $20 cartridge. No, I'm not kidding.

So I called HP. I have gone too many days without a printer, waiting for their daily emails.
Some of the worst customer service I have ever received.
I was told that this was a very minor problem which could be solved easily by changing some settings - but that I had to pay $30 for the tech call. No ifs, ands, or buts.
This printer cost $70 (and has served me well).

Anyone out there know the "easy settings" I can change to restore my printer?

If not, anyone have a good suggestion for an inexpensive NON-HP All-in-One printer? :crazy: :crazy:
